Pic Updates. What most people don't want you to see.

Back on the 17th, I decided that my plants needed an extra boost. I think I told ya all in the beginning, that I wasn't gonna use the FF BB and was going to replace it with some advised Kelp Meal or Seaweed supplement. Well, I didn't have any of the recommended boosters, so I thought hell, 1 table spoon per gallon can't hurt anything...WRONG!!! In the pics below I'll show you the damage the FF BB caused my plants. But first, let me explain the process.

I had a bottle that had one more use in it, as far as I was concerned. (never use the last 1/4'' of the bottle. It's usually more potant than a 1/2 full bottle.) And the other bottle was new, never opened. So 1 gallon got the nomal 1 tbs of the old bottle. And as I shook the new bottle, I forgot to remove the seal, so shaking it up did nothing. So the next gallon of water got 1 tbs of a real weak solution. And the last gallon got a tbs of the new shaken stuff...
Now I told you all that for a reason...

On to the watering. When I watered them that morning, I didn't give any to the Mazar #2 and she's still perfect today. I gave the the mazar #1 and Fast Bud #2 the light dose and Fast Bud #1 and both White Russians full doses.
Here some pics of what it did.
Fast Bud #1 31 days old. Notice the nasty rusty lookin leaves?
295.jpg

Same plant, differant shot
296.jpg

White Russian #1 31 days old. Bad leaves for FF BB
297.jpg

Same plant different shot
298.jpg


Now I know from experiance, that this only looks bad. I dosn't seem to affect the buds at all. So NEVER use the FF BB on sweet mary jane. Even my photo plant was affected buy this stuff.
